In virus-infected plants the meristematic tissues in both apical and axillary buds are free of virus because

A

the dividing cells are virus resistant

B

meristems have anti viral compounds

C

the cell division of meristems are faster the rate of viral multiplication

D

viruses cannot multiply meristem cell (s).

The correct Answer is:
### Step-by-Step Solution: 1. **Understanding the Context**: In virus-infected plants, the presence of the virus typically affects the entire plant. However, it has been observed that the meristematic tissues, which are responsible for growth in plants, remain free of the virus. 2. **Identifying Meristematic Tissues**: Meristematic tissues are regions in plants where cells are actively dividing. These include the apical meristem (located at the tips of roots and shoots) and axillary buds (located at the junction of the stem and leaves). 3. **Viral Multiplication**: Viruses replicate within host cells. In the case of plants, the viral replication occurs in the cells that are already infected. However, the rate of viral multiplication can vary. 4. **Cell Division Rate**: The key reason why meristematic tissues remain free of the virus is that the rate of cell division in these tissues is faster than the rate of viral multiplication. This means that by the time the virus attempts to replicate within the meristematic cells, those cells have already divided and formed new cells. 5. **Conclusion**: Therefore, the correct explanation for why meristematic tissues in virus-infected plants are free of the virus is that the cell division in these tissues occurs at a rate that outpaces the rate of viral multiplication. This allows new cells to form before the virus can replicate within them. ### Final Answer: The meristematic tissues in both apical and axillary buds are free of virus because the cell division of meristems is faster than the rate of viral multiplication.
